Official Summary

5/12/2009--Introduced.Military Voting Protection Act of 2009 - Amends the Uniformed and Overseas Citizens Absentee Voting Act to direct the Secretary of Defense (the presidential designee) to establish procedures for:
(1) collecting marked absentee ballots of absent overseas uniformed services voters in regularly scheduled general elections for federal office; and
(2) delivering such ballots to the appropriate state election officials. Requires the designee to:
(1) ensure that such ballots are delivered prior to the time established for the closing of the polls on the date of the election;
(2) carry out delivery requirements by utilizing the express mail delivery services of the U.S. Postal Service, which shall include a mechanism for ballot tracking;
(3) inform individuals who are anticipated to be absent overseas uniformed services voters in such an election of the procedures for collection and delivery of marked absentee ballots established pursuant to this Act; and
(4) take steps to ensure that such voters are able to cast their votes in a private and independent manner, and that vote contents remain private while in the designee's possession or control.
